Forensic Audit Process in Dubai

Forensic audit process is detailed and methodical:

  1. Planning: Understand objective of investigation and gather background data
  2. Collection: Obtain financial records, emails, and contracts for review
  3. Analysis: Trace transactions, compare data, and detect anomalies
  4. Interview: Speak with staff and management to confirm findings
  5. Reporting: Prepare detailed report with evidence and recommendations

This process ensures a clear picture of what happened and supports future actions.

Common Issues Revealed in Forensic Audits

Forensic audits often expose serious problems that affect business reputation:

  • Misappropriation of funds or company assets
  • Unauthorized payments to vendors
  • Financial statement manipulation
  • Breach of internal control policies

Why are DPMS considered high risk for money laundering in the UAE?
Because precious metals and stones are easy to move, store value, and are accepted worldwide, they’re a top choice for criminals trying to hide illegal money.
What should a dealer do if they suspect money laundering?
Dealers must report any suspicious transaction to authorities or the company’s AML officer without delay.
What is the minimum transaction amount for a DPMS to follow DNFBP rules?
Dealers must follow DNFBP rules if a transaction is AED 55,000 or more, or if related transactions together reach that value.
How does KYC help in AML compliance?
KYC (Know Your Customer) helps dealers verify customer identities and build transparent relationships, making it hard for criminals to hide.
